Item 2.02.         Results of Operations and Financial Condition.

On January 2, 2025, H.B. Fuller Company (the “Company”) issued a press release providing preliminary financial information for the year ended November 30, 2024. A copy of the press release that discusses this matter is furnished as Exhibit 99.1 to, and incorporated by reference in, this report.

The Company’s financial closing procedures for the fourth quarter and year ended November 30, 2024, are not yet complete. The preliminary financial information presented are estimates based on information available to management as of the date of this filing, have not been reviewed or audited by the Company’s independent registered accounting firm, and are subject to change. It is possible that the final results may differ from the preliminary information provided, including differences due to the completion of the financial closing or annual audit processes or changes in facts, circumstances or assumptions. The preliminary financial information presented does not present all information necessary for a complete understanding of the Company’s results for the fourth quarter and year ended November 30, 2024, and should not be viewed as a substitute for full financial statements prepared in accordance with U.S. generally accepted accounting procedures.

Item 2.05.         Costs Associated with Exit or Disposal Activities.

On March 27, 2023, the Company approved a restructuring plan (the “Plan”) related to organizational changes and other actions to optimize operations. In implementing the Plan, the Company currently expects to incur costs of approximately $15.0 million to $20.0 million ($12.4 million to $16.4 million after-tax), which includes (i) cash expenditures of approximately $13.8 million to $15.0 million ($11.1 million to $12.1 million after tax) for severance and related employee costs globally and (ii) other restructuring costs related to streamlining of processes and the payment of anticipated income taxes in certain jurisdictions related to the Plan. The Plan will be implemented beginning in the second quarter of fiscal year 2023 and is currently expected to be completed during fiscal year 2025. The restructuring costs will be spread across the next several fiscal quarters as the measures are implemented with the majority of the charges recognized and cash payments occurring in fiscal 2023 and 2024.
